My Students
I teach second grade in a low socioeconomic area in the heart of Birmingham, Alabama. My students come to me daily ready to learn and eager to please their teacher by doing their best work. I provide many resources myself for my classroom due to low funding. About 98% of my students qualify for free or reduced-price lunch. With only one working computer, we are unable to reach our full potential. My students would greatly benefit from these additional resources.
My Project
My goal for the upcoming school year is to increase attendance. One way to improve attendance is by eliminating the amount of germs that float around in our classroom. Germs lead to many student absences and lost learning opportunities.
Students are coming into school with runny noses and colds, and it is important to stop the spread of germs and keep our classroom healthy.
Wipes and aerosol spray will help decontaminate and clean all of our surface areas in our classroom. And having sufficient Kleenex will enable students to be able to cover and wipe their noses without having to leave the classroom. Once we have created a clean and healthy atmosphere, it will lead to healthier students, improved attendance, and a better education!
